RE: H3 Performance Chip
After being somewhat involved recently with PCM programming on my H3..I've learned this chip tuner type only sets you spark in advance, a little more than stock...Stage 1, is slightly advanced = 89 octane, Stage 2, even more advanced = 91+ octane and a cooler thermostat because the engine needs to run cooler to prevent predetonation...So unless these contraptions do more than that, and I see no evidence of that.. like set tire calibration, MAF parameters, O2 parameters, Transmission shifting pressure, and a host of other settings, etc...The tuner performance you get for a $300.00 gadget, can be done by you dealer if you ask them for around $80.00.

RE: H3 Performance Chip
Well, the one you linked says it's for 03 & up H2 & H3's w/ a 6.0. But H3's don't have a 6.0, at least not yet anyway, and they only came out in 06. So, I'd make sure that you get something for the 3.5, or make sure it will work for a 3.5. Ask the seller, and make sure you're comfortable with the answers they give.
As for the stage 1 and stage 2, it depends on what you've done to it, or plan to do to it. |
